Abstract
A search is performed for a new resonance decaying into a lighter resonance and a Z boson. Two channels are studied, targeting the decay of the lighter resonance into either a pair of oppositely charged tau leptons or a b (b) over bar pair. The Z boson is identified via its decays to electrons or muons. The search exploits data collected by the CMS experiment at a centre-of-mass energy of 8 TeV, cor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 19.8 fb(-1). No significant deviations are observed from the standard model expectation and limits are set on production cross sections and parameters of two-Higgs-doublet models. (C) 2016 The Author.
